Meaning
Washdown motors refer to electric motors specifically designed and constructed to withstand harsh washdown environments. These motors are built with durable materials, corrosion-resistant coatings, and sealing mechanisms to prevent ingress of water, dust, and contaminants. Washdown motors are commonly used in industries where cleanliness and hygiene are paramount, such as food processing plants, pharmaceutical facilities, beverage manufacturing, and chemical processing plants. They play a crucial role in powering equipment such as pumps, mixers, conveyors, and agitators in washdown applications.

Market Key Trends
- Hygienic Design: Washdown motors are increasingly designed with hygienic features such as smooth surfaces, rounded edges, and ingress protection ratings to prevent bacterial growth, facilitate cleaning, and comply with food safety regulations.
- Smart Motor Technology: Smart washdown motors equipped with sensors, connectivity, and data analytics capabilities enable remote monitoring, predictive maintenance, and real-time performance optimization for enhanced reliability and efficiency.
- Modular Construction: Washdown motors with modular construction allow for easy customization, maintenance, and upgrades, enabling end-users to adapt to changing application requirements, reduce downtime, and improve operational flexibility.
- Energy Efficiency: Energy-efficient washdown motors with high-efficiency designs, variable speed drives, and regenerative braking capabilities help reduce energy consumption, operating costs, and environmental footprint, aligning with sustainability goals and regulations.
